Abstract

The space charge limiting current in a wave cavity and in presence of electromagnetic fields is calculated in connection with application to high power gyrotrons. It is found that the ponderomotive energy alters radically the build up of beam electrostatic energy. As a consequence, the limiting current can be greatly decreased or enhanced depending on whether the ponderomotive energy is positive or negative, respectively. This effect can be observed experimentally and it has important practical consequences for present high-current particle beam experiments.
